  • Page 5: Special Features

    Special Features Twin-channel Charger SKYRC D260 allows you to plug 2 batteries into one charger simultaneously, and it will intelligently and automatically charge 2 battries at once to their maximum capacity. To top of it, the batteries being charged do not even need to have the same configuration. You can connect different chemistry (LiPo/LiFe/Lilon/LiHV/NiMH/NiCd/Pb) batteries into any of the charging ports.
  • Page 6 Special Features Balancing Individual Cells Battery During Discharging During the process of discharging, SKYRC D260 can monitor and balance each cell of the battery individually. Error message will be indicated and the process will be ended automatically if the voltage of any single one cell is abnormal.
  • Page 7: Warning And Safety Notes

    Warning And Safety Notes These warnings and safety notes are particularly important. Please follow the instructions for maximum safety; otherwise the charger and the battery can be damaged or at worst it can cause a fire. Never leave the charger unattended when it is connected to its power supply. If any malfunction is found, TERMINATE THE PROCESS AT ONCE and refer to the operation manual.
  • Page 8 Warning And Safety Notes Never attempt to charge or discharge the following types of batteries. A battery pack which consists of different types of cells (including different manufacturers) A battery that is already fully charged or just slightly discharged. Non-rechargeable batteries (Explosion hazard). Batteries that require a different charge technique from NiCd, NiMH, LiPo or Gel cell (Pb, Lead acid).
  • Page 9 Warning And Safety Notes Attention should be paid to the connection of lithium battery especially. Do not attempt to disassemble the battery pack arbitrarily. Please get highlighted that lithium battery packs can be wired in parallel and in series. In the parallel connection, the battery’s capacity is calculated by multiplying single battery capacity by the number of cells with total voltage stay the same.

  • Page 19: Nimh/Nicd Battery Program

    NiMH/NiCd Battery Program NiMH/NiCd: This program is only suitable for charging/discharging NiMH/NiCd batteries. The D260 offers the following NiMH/NiCd charge modes: Charge, Auto Charge, Discharge, Re-Peak and Cycle. Selecting the Battery Type: After powering on the D260, press the INC or DEC button repeatedly until you reach the appropriate program for the battery type you wish to charge.
  • Page 20 NiMH/NiCd Battery Program After selecting the correct battery type, use the INC or DEC NiMH Auto CHARGE button to change the charge mode to the “Auto CHARGE” CURRENT 1.3A setting. Press the START button and the amp rate value will begin flashing.
  • Page 21 NiMH/NiCd Battery Program When discharging is complete, the screen will read “END: [ TIME: 00:04:04 ] 9.6V 00640mAh CUTOFF-VOL” and the charger will emit a ringing sound. The charger will display the elapsed time, end voltage and the discharged capacity in mAh. You can press the STOP button at any time during the discharging process to stop the discharge process.
  • Page 22 NiMH/NiCd Battery Program NiMH/NiCd Cycle Mode: The D260 makes cycling of NiMH/NiCd batteries easy. The process of discharging and recharging (cycling) can be performed automatically with one simple step and will improve the performance of NiMH/NiCd batteries. We strongly recommend cycling any battery that has been discharged and stored for a period of time.

  • Page 26: Dc Power Supply

    DC Power Supply To use D260 as a power supply, it is optional for the user to connect it to either AC power source or DC power source. Once the D260 is connected to power source, switch the button to turn on, then the user is free to use the power supply. Output voltage and current are selectable, with voltage at 5.0-25.0V and current at 0.1-14.0A.

  • Page 35: Specification

    Specification DC Input Voltage : 11-18V AC Input Voltage: 100-240V Display Type: 128x64 LCD Display Backlight: Cool White Case Material: Metal & Plastic Controls: Five Buttons Case Size: 160x150x71mm Weight: 896g DC Power Supply Output: 130W Per Channel PC Communications: USB Port for Firmware Upgrade External Port: 2-6S Balance Socket-XH, Micro USB Port for Firmware Upgrade, Battery Socket, AC/DC Input, DC Output, 5V-2.1A USB Output.

  • Page 38: Commonly Used Terms

    Commonly Used Terms Commonly used terms Final charge voltage: the voltage at which the battery's charge limit (capacity limit) is reached. The charge process switches from a high current to a low maintenance rate (trickle charge) at this point. From this point on further high current charging would cause overheating and eventual terminal damage to the pack.
